STEER, See also:PAUL See also:WILSON (186o– ) , See also:English painter, was See also:born at See also:Birkenhead. He was trained first at the See also:Gloucester school of See also:art and afterwards in See also:Paris at the Academie See also:Julian, and in the Ecole See also:des See also:Beaux Arts under See also:Cabanel. After 1886, before which date he had shown three pictures at the Royal See also:Academy, practically the whole of his See also:work was seen in the exhibitions of the New English Art See also:Club, of which he is a prominent member. His figure subjects and landscapes show See also:great originality and technical skill (see See also:PAINTING: See also:Recent See also:British). His portrait of himself is included in the collection in the Uffizi See also:Gallery, See also:Florence.
